What Does a a Final Expense Insurance Agent in Crofton Cost?
Final expense insurance in Maryland typically costs between 30 and 150 dollars per month depending on age health and coverage amount. A 10000 dollar policy for a 65 year old non smoker may range from 50 to 80 dollars monthly. Smokers and older applicants may pay higher premiums. This is general information and not insurance advice.

Frequently Asked Questions
What does a final expense insurance agent do in Crofton?
A final expense insurance agent helps you compare burial insurance policies from different carriers. They explain coverage amounts benefit payouts and how Maryland preneed laws affect your contract. The agent can also assist with the application process and answer questions about policy terms.
Is a medical exam required for final expense insurance in Maryland?
Most final expense policies in Maryland do not require a medical exam. Approval is based on answers to health questions on the application. Some policies offer guaranteed issue for applicants with serious health conditions.
